In New York City's Irish-American neighborhood, a former street tough turned undercover officer, Terry Noonan, returns after a decade-long absence. As he infiltrates crime boss Frankie Flannery's inner circle, Terry rekindles his bond with Jackie, but his loyalty is tested when old flames reignite and the lines between duty and desire blur.

Terry Returns to Hell's Kitchen

Terry Noonan, played by Sean Penn, arrives back in New York's Hell's Kitchen after being away for a decade. This return sets the stage for his involvement in the dangerous world of organized crime.

Hell's Kitchen, New York
2

Reconnecting with Jackie

Upon his return, Terry reconnects with his childhood friend Jackie, played by Gary Oldman. Their friendship rekindles, but Terry soon discovers Jackie's deep ties to the Irish mob, complicating their relationship.

3

Terry Meets Kathleen

Terry reignites a romantic relationship with Kathleen, Jackie's sister, portrayed by Robin Wright. This deepens his connection to Jackie's world, creating a conflict between his feelings and his secret mission.

4

Conflict of Loyalties

As Terry navigates his relationships, he grapples with his dual identity as an undercover cop. The weight of his deception and the looming threat of exposure create tension in his interactions with both Jackie and Kathleen.

5

Kathleen Learns the Truth

Under intense pressure, Terry confides in Kathleen about his undercover role. However, when Frankie reveals Terry's hidden agenda, Kathleen cuts ties, feeling betrayed and exposed to danger.

6

Jackie's Confrontation

In a drunken rage, Jackie confronts a rival Italian gang, leading to a violent altercation. He kills all three gang members, showcasing both his loyalty and the escalating tensions within the criminal underworld.

Hell's Kitchen, New York
7

Frankie's Dilemma

Frankie, Jackie's brother and mob leader, faces pressure from the Italian mafia to eliminate Jackie due to his reckless behavior. He cleverly avoids war by publicly appeasing the Italian boss, highlighting the precarious balance of power.

8

The Trap at the Payout

Jackie, under Frankie's orders, conveys Terry to retrieve $25,000 from the Italians. Unbeknownst to them, this is a setup that leads to devastating consequences as tensions boil over.

9

The Betrayal

During the hostage payout, Terry witnesses a shocking betrayal as Frankie shoots Jackie. This brutal moment shatters Terry's understanding of loyalty as he grapples with the truth of his friends and foes.

Pier 38
10

Walking Away from the Badge

After witnessing the murder of Jackie, Terry decides to abandon his undercover role. He lays his police badge at Jackie's funeral, a poignant act symbolizing his resignation from a life of deception.

11

St. Patrick's Day Escalation

During St. Patrick's Day celebrations, Frankie orders Terry's assassination, believing him to be a threat. The festive atmosphere contrasts sharply with the underlying violence and betrayal lurking in the shadows.

St. Patrick's Day
12

Final Confrontation

The climax unfolds in a bar where Terry confronts Frankie and his crew. A fierce gunfight erupts, ending with Terry killing Frankie, but not without suffering life-threatening injuries.

Bar in Hell's Kitchen
13

Ambiguous Fate

As the film closes, Terry is left gravely wounded. The audience is left to ponder his fate, questioning whether he will survive or succumb to his injuries, encapsulating the tragic nature of his choices.
